Coho salmon have dark metallic blue or greenish backs with silver sides and a light belly and there are small black spots on the back and upper lobe of the tail. The gumline in the lower jaw has lighter pigment than does the Chinook salmon. Spawning males develop a strongly hooked snout and large teeth
They were stocked for years in the Huron River but never did well. I caught quite a few wading around coho dam which has since been removed.
